Instructions

  1. Step 1: Heat 1 tablespoon of ghee in a deep pan. Add cinnamon, cloves, bay leaf, cardamom, and cumin seeds. Fry until aromatic.
  2. Step 2: Add green chilies, ginger-garlic paste, and sauté for 1 minute. Then, add diced carrots, beans, and green peas. Cook for 3-4 minutes.
  3. Step 3: Add rinsed basmati rice to the pan and fry for 2 minutes on low heat.
  4. Step 4: Stir in turmeric powder, chopped mint leaves, and coriander leaves. Add 2 cups of boiling water and salt. Cover and cook on low heat for 15 minutes or until rice is fluffy.
  5. Step 5: While the pulao cooks, prepare the coconut raita. In a bowl, mix grated cucumber with whisked coconut yogurt and a pinch of salt.
  6. Step 6: For the raita tempering, heat 1 teaspoon of oil in a small pan. Add mustard seeds, curry leaves, and dry red chili. Allow them to splutter, then pour over the raita.
  7. Step 7: Serve the fragrant vegetable pulao hot, paired with the creamy coconut raita.
